×

高级燃烧模拟的计算框架。 (英语) Zbl 1380.76130号

Echekki,Tarek(编辑)等人,湍流燃烧建模。进展、新趋势和前景。多德雷赫特:施普林格(ISBN 978-94-007-0411-4/hbk;978-94.007-0412-1/电子书)。流体力学及其应用95,409-437(2011)。
概要:计算框架可以大大帮助构建、扩展和维护仿真代码。随着计算手段解决的问题的复杂性不断增加,这些框架已经发展到包含了相应的复杂程度,无论是在它们所适应的数字算法方面,还是在它们强加给用户的软件体系结构纪律方面。在本章中,我们讨论了用于开发科学软件的组件框架,即通用组件体系结构(CCA),并描述了如何使用它来开发用于模拟反应流的工具包。特别是,我们将讨论为什么选择组件架构以及特定软件设计背后的哲学。使用从工具包中提取的统计数据,我们将分析代码结构,并调查软件设计目标实际实现的程度。我们将探讨如何使用CCA在块结构自适应网格上设计高阶仿真代码,以及在详细的化学模型中自适应刚度降低的仿真能力。我们以使用上述计算能力进行的两个反应流研究来结束本章。
关于整个系列,请参见[Zbl 1207.76002号].

MSC公司:

76M99型 流体力学基本方法
65日元10 特定类别建筑的数值算法
76伏05 流动中的反应效应
PDF格式BibTeX公司 XML格式引用
全文: 内政部